EBC RK Series Premium OE Replacement Plain Brake Rotors by EBC®. Sold In Pairs. This replacement brake rotor is sized and shaped to OE factory dimensions with the strictest quality controls and machined to be within extremely tight tolerances of less than 0.05 millimeters. High quality "gray" iron meets or exceeds factory original specifications regarding thermal buildup, brake noise, vibration, and wear. The anodized layer is designed to disappear in the area that the brake pads contact the rotor.Features:
- Sized and shaped to original equipment specifications with extremely tight tolerances
- Designed to meet or reduce factory levels of heat buildup, brake noise, vibration, and wear
- Recommended by EBC for use with EBC Ultimax and Yellowstuff pads
- Black GEOMETâ„¢ and NITROTHERMâ„¢ anti-corrosive finish
- Recommended by EBC for normal street driving, high-performance street driving, truck or SUV use, drifting, and short track runs
- High quality "gray" iron features a higher carbon content to reduce brake shudder, heat cracking, and high-frequency vibrations which cause squealing
- EBC recommends a 500-mile break-in period with lighter braking application
